**Checklist item 7 — Canary gating rules (Orchanet deploys)**

Before promoting any canary past 5% traffic, confirm all three gates: error rate below 0.5% over a 30-minute window, p95 latency within 10% of baseline, and zero failed health probes in the Dunmore cluster. If any gate trips, halt promotion and page the deploy owner — do not retry automatically. Record your confirmation in the release log, referencing the candidate build listed below.

build token for bageg-yahof: htk3_673

// Rounding policy for the Quartermill FX module.
// Release note: half-even rounding at conversion time, residuals
// carried in minor-unit integers only. Float math anywhere in this
// path is a release blocker — see the Lintgate check added last
// cycle. Do not tweak scale factors mid-release; they must match
// the Bursa settlement feed. The constants in force this release
// follow.

constants for bahap-baguf:
QUOTAS = {
    "holath": 10,
    "wenael": 2,
}

# Build Provenance: Event Schema Registry

Every registry artifact at Hollowpine is built from a tagged commit by the sealed pipeline. No manual uploads. Provenance attestations cover the schema bundle, compatibility report, and signing step. New team members: verify attestations before promoting any registry snapshot to staging. Each verified snapshot page ends with its token, printed below.

session token of kahag-bawip = htk6_729d08